In a 2013 study of 107 children with ptosis, researchers noted lazy eye in around 1 in 7 of … WebPtosis repair surgery can be combined with blepharoplasty to improve both function and appearance of the eyelids. Patients with excess skin on their upper eyelids can undergo blepharoplasty with ptosis repair. During the surgery, the excess skin is removed, the fat is repositioned or removed, and the levator muscle is tightened.

WebPtosis ( toe-sis) is a drooping of the upper eyelid. The lid may droop only slightly, or it may cover the pupil or eye entirely. Ptosis can affect one or both eyelids. In some cases, ptosis can restrict and even block normal vision. Sometimes ptosis is present at birth; in other cases it occurs later in life due to injury or disease. WebMay 11, 2024 · Ptosis can be measured using something called marginal reflex distance -1 (MRD1), which is the distance from the pupillary light reflex to the upper lid margin. Normal MRD1 is usually 4mm or greater. 3 As MRD1 decreases, it can impact visual function. As an example, an MRD1 of 2mm equates to 24-30% visual field loss. WebPtosis is when the upper eyelid droops down over the eye. If the ptosis is severe, it may block vision. There is one main muscle that opens the eyelid (levator palebrae superioris). Another muscle helps the eye open even more (superior tarsal muscle). If there is a problem with either of these muscles or their nerves, ptosis can occur.

WebFeb 26, 2024 · Ptosis is an abnormal but painless eye condition in which the upper eyelid droops, potentially obstructing your vision. It is also known as blepharoptosis. It’s caused when the muscles that hold the upper eyelids (levator palpebrae) cannot contract, causing droopiness. In most cases, ptosis disorders are harmless and you will hardly notice it ...
